Implementing WFH Every Friday, OJK Ensures Services Continue to Operate Normally
JAKARTA - The Financial Services Authority (OJK) is implementing a work-from-home (WFH) policy every Friday to support the government’s energy efficiency programme. OJK Commissioner Council Chair Friderica Widyasari Dewi stated that the policy is being carried out while still paying attention to the smoothness and quality of OJK’s task execution. “As one effort to support national energy efficiency and resilience amid global uncertainties, OJK has also established a work-from-home policy for OJK personnel, of course for one day, namely Friday,” she said during a press conference on the results of the OJK RDKB for April 2026, on Monday (6/4/2026). OJK’s service functions that require physical presence will continue to operate as usual. For example, services to consumers and the public to ensure that the needs of consumers and stakeholders are well served,” she explained. This policy will be evaluated periodically while still considering national policy developments. It is known that starting 1 April 2026, the government is implementing a WFH policy for civil servants (ASN) and the private sector, including State-Owned Enterprises and Regional Owned Enterprises (BUMN and BUMD). However, the WFH policy for ASN is mandatory on Fridays, except for service sections and jobs that require other physical presence. Coordinating Minister for the Economy Airlangga Hartarto previously explained that this policy is taken as part of adaptive steps to face global dynamics. The government is also encouraging changes in more efficient and digital-based work patterns. Digital-based government governance transformation is also being strengthened to improve public service efficiency. Airlangga assessed that this policy provides great potential for savings, including oil fuel consumption. “This entire policy is part of a structural transformation towards a more efficient, productive, and resilient economy,” said Airlangga during an online press conference on Tuesday (31/3/2026).
